Chinese dictionaries index the entries by Radical (部首) and Strokes (筆劃) The character 人 is also it's radical. It is listed first in the 亻radical section. 人. Radical: 亻 (#9) Stroke count: 2. The radical of the character 仁 is 亻 and it has four strokes, therefore, it is listed after 人 in the 亻 radical section ... natural scrolling on windows
